Tasting note
A highly approachable wine, the Mercier Brut Rose is mouthwatering, soft and fresh, with vibrant flavours of sweet wild forest berries and hints of fresh baked pasty.
Viticulture
In keeping with the traditional methods of the Champagne region, this cuvee is created by assembling local whites and reds. This assemblage is based on the Pinot Noir variety which reveals its fruity and lively character.

Food Match
The Brut Rose is a bold wine with considerable finesse. It is ideal as an aperitif or as an accompaniment for salmon, rack of lamb, or a light dessert such as stewed gooseberries.
